Chef's Salad
Recipe from
Pepperidge Farm
Go out to lunch right in your own kitchen. Invite a friend and whip up this restaurant-style salad that tastes great and is ready in less than 1/2 hour.

Servings:
2
Prep Time:
25 mins
Total Time:
25 mins
Ingredients
-
1small head romaine lettuce, torn into bite-size pieces (about 5 cups)see savings

-
2 oz.cooked ham, cut into strips (about 1/2 cup)see savings

-
2 oz.cooked turkey breast, cut into strips (about 1/2 cup)see savings

-
2 oz.Swiss cheese, cut into cubes (about 1/2 cup)see savings

-
1hard-cooked egg, sliced (optional)see savings

-
1medium tomato, cut into wedgessee savings

-
1/2 cupPepperidge Farm® Zesty Italian Croutonssee savings

-
Prepared Italian salad dressing or French salad dressingsee savings

See More
Shop Related Products
Directions
1.
Divide the lettuce between 2 plates. Top with the ham, turkey, cheese, egg, tomato and croutons. Drizzle with the dressing.
